Output 85e4edcd3ca5b6848178b69c7138dde779f804fe13a90e391929b0c4b0c673be:94

value
2334000
script pubkey
OP_0 OP_PUSHBYTES_20 e09742e325f26706b842dbcc8a99fbf67e44d64e
address
bc1quzt59ce97fnsdwzzm0xg4x0m7elyf4jw998p9f
transaction
85e4edcd3ca5b6848178b69c7138dde779f804fe13a90e391929b0c4b0c673be
confirmations
153076
spent
true